JPD Promotes Four Officers

Four Johnston Police Officers started the new year with new ranks.

Four Johnston Police Officers rose in rank last week after a promotion ceremony at the Municipal Courthouse. "It is a happy New Year for the four officers here," said Dep. Chief David DeCesare. Promoted were: Mark Bairos, to the rank of sergeant. Barios joined JPD in 2004 after working as a correctional officer for for years before that. As a member of the force, he's worked on the second watch patrol division, response team and is expected to get his bachelor's degree in criminal justice from Roger Williams University. Steven Guilmette, to the rank of lieutenant. A longtime Johnston resident, Guilmette is a Marine Corps veteran and worked as a corrections officer for eight years before coming to JPD.
